Butchum Temple (ប្រាសាទបាតជុំ)

Butchum temple is located about 300 meters South of Srah Srang. It's constructed of brick and has three towers facing East. According to the inscription, the temple was built by a Buddhist officer named Kavey Treanrimthon during the reign of Rajendravarman, who was crowned in AD 944.
